Learning a new language can be a fulfilling and rewarding experience, and one language that has gained popularity in recent years is Korean. The Korean language has gained immense popularity in recent years, with the increasing popularity of K-pop and K-dramas. However, there are several benefits to learning Korean beyond just being able to enjoy Korean entertainment. In this article, we'll explore some of the benefits of learning Korean.
Career opportunities
Korea is a growing economy and is home to several global companies such as Samsung, Hyundai, and LG. Learning Korean can open up career opportunities in these companies and others, especially if you plan to work in South Korea. Additionally, with the increase in Korean businesses expanding globally, the demand for bilingual employees has increased, making Korean language skills highly valuable in the job market.
Cultural understanding
Korean culture is rich and diverse, with a unique blend of traditional and modern influences. Learning Korean can help you gain a deeper understanding of Korean culture and the customs and traditions of the Korean people. This knowledge can help you build better relationships with Korean friends and colleagues, and make your experiences in Korea more enjoyable and meaningful.
Traveling
Korea is a popular travel destination, with beautiful landscapes, bustling cities, and a rich cultural heritage. Knowing Korean can enhance your travel experience by allowing you to communicate with locals, understand the culture, and navigate your way around the country more easily.
Mental stimulation
Learning a new language can be mentally stimulating and can help keep your brain active and healthy. Studies have shown that learning a new language can improve cognitive function, memory, and problem-solving skills, and may even delay the onset of Alzheimer's and dementia.
Personal growth
Learning Korean can be a fulfilling personal growth experience. It can help you develop self-discipline, patience, and perseverance. It can also help you step outside your comfort zone and explore new cultures and perspectives.
Entertainment
Finally, learning Korean can enhance your entertainment experiences, whether it's watching Korean dramas or listening to K-pop music. Understanding the lyrics and the cultural context can make these experiences more enjoyable and meaningful.
In conclusion, learning Korean can offer a range of benefits, from career opportunities to personal growth and cultural understanding. Whether you are interested in Korea's language, culture, or entertainment, learning Korean is a valuable and enriching experience.
